Goodspeed, Norwick Royall Givens was born on August 6, 1922 in Newton, Massachusetts, United States. Son of George Sidney and Leona (Givens) Goodspeed.
Bachelor, Yale University, 1943. Bachelor of Laws, Yale University, 1945. Doctor of Laws (honorary), Sacred Heart University, 1983.
Doctor of Humane Letters (honorary), University Bridgeport, 1986.
Associate, Pullman, Comley, Bradley & Reeves, Bridgeport, Connecticut, 1945-1950; partner, Pullman, Comley, Bradley & Reeves, Bridgeport, Connecticut, 1950-1967; vice president, People's Bank, Bridgeport, 1967-1971; president, People's Bank, Bridgeport, 1971-1980; chief Executive officer, People's Bank, Bridgeport, 1975-1984; Chairman of the Board, People's Bank, Bridgeport, since 1980; also trustee, People's Bank, Bridgeport. Board directors Southern New England Telephone Сompany, United Illuminating Company, The Hydraulic Company.
Chairman, trustee Goodspeed Opera House Foundation. Associate fellow Berkeley College, Yale University. Trustee Yale-New Haven Hospital, Fairfield University Center Finance Studies, Connecticut History Society, Barnum Museum Foundation.
Board directors United Way of Tri-State. Chairman regional youth substance abuse project United Way of Eastern Fairfield County. Member Connecticut committee Regional Plan Association.
Member of Country of Fairfield (vice president, governor). Aspetuck Fish and Game (Easton, Connecticut). Algonquin (Bridgeport).
Elizabethan (New Haven).
Married Elizabeth Jane Reeves, June 15, 1946. Children: Norwick Beauford Houston, Roger Campbell.
